Assessment Types

Types of Psychometric Tests Used in Career Guidance

Not all psychometric tests are the same. Each type measures something different and serves a different purpose in career planning.

🧮

Aptitude Test

Also called: Career Aptitude Test

Measures your natural abilities — numerical reasoning, verbal reasoning, spatial thinking, logical reasoning, and abstract thinking. Shows which career fields you are likely to excel in.

Best for: Class 10/11/12 students choosing between Science, Commerce, and Arts
Examples: DAT (Differential Aptitude Test), GATB, CAT (Cognitive Abilities)
Outcome: Identifies your strongest cognitive areas and matches them to career clusters
🧠

Personality Test

Also called: MBTI / Big Five Personality Assessment

Identifies your personality traits — how you process information, make decisions, interact with people, and respond to stress. Reveals careers that match your natural working style.

Best for: Students unsure if they are suited for people-facing roles (teaching, medicine) vs technical roles (engineering, research)
Examples: MBTI (Myers-Briggs), Big Five (OCEAN), DISC Assessment
Outcome: Matches your personality profile to work environments and career roles where you will thrive
🎯

Interest Inventory

Also called: Holland Code / RIASEC Test

Maps your genuine interests to career areas — without measuring ability. Based on Holland's 6 personality types: Realistic, Investigative, Artistic, Social, Enterprising, Conventional.

Best for: Any student who knows what they like but not what career it leads to
Examples: Holland Code Test (RIASEC), Strong Interest Inventory, Self-Directed Search
Outcome: Gives you a 3-letter Holland Code (e.g., "ISE") and maps it to specific careers and college majors
⚖️

Values Assessment

Also called: Work Values / Career Values Test

Identifies what matters most to you in a career — achievement, independence, financial reward, social contribution, creativity, or structure. Helps avoid career regret.

Best for: Students choosing between two equally suitable careers (e.g., doctor vs engineer)
Examples: Work Values Inventory, O*NET Work Importance Profiler, Career Values Scale
Outcome: Identifies which career will make you feel fulfilled long-term, not just successful on paper

Holland Code / RIASEC

The RIASEC Model — India's Most Used Career Interest Framework

The Holland Code (RIASEC) is the most widely used career interest model. Every person has a 3-letter code (e.g., ISE or RIA) that maps to specific careers. Here are all 6 types.

🔧

R — Realistic

Practical, mechanical, physical work

Career Fit: Engineer, Pilot, Electrician, Farmer, Mechanic
🔬

I — Investigative

Analytical, intellectual, scientific

Career Fit: Doctor, Scientist, Researcher, Data Analyst, Professor
🎨

A — Artistic

Creative, expressive, unstructured work

Career Fit: Designer, Musician, Writer, Actor, Architect, Filmmaker
🤝

S — Social

Helping, teaching, counselling others

Career Fit: Teacher, Counsellor, Nurse, Social Worker, HR Manager
📊

E — Enterprising

Leading, managing, persuading

Career Fit: Entrepreneur, Lawyer, Manager, Salesperson, Politician
📋

C — Conventional

Organising, data, structured tasks

Career Fit: Accountant, Banker, Data Entry, Financial Analyst, Administrator

Most people have a blend of 2–3 types. A career counsellor uses your Holland Code alongside aptitude results and your Class 10/12 marks to recommend the most suitable stream and career for you.

Psychometric Test vs Career Aptitude Test — What Is the Difference?

Students often search for both “psychometric test for career” and “career aptitude test” — and are sometimes confused about whether these are the same thing. Here is the precise distinction: A career aptitude test measures specific cognitive abilities — how well you reason with numbers, words, shapes, and logic — and maps these to career fields where those abilities are most needed. Engineering requires strong spatial and numerical aptitude. Law requires strong verbal and logical reasoning. Medicine requires strong biological and analytical reasoning.

A psychometric test for career is a broader umbrella that includes aptitude tests plus personality assessments (MBTI, Big Five), interest inventories (Holland Code RIASEC), and values assessments. A complete career guidance assessment uses all four types together — because a student might have the aptitude for engineering but no interest in it, or great interest in medicine but a personality type better suited to research than patient care.

Why Free Psychometric Tests Online Are Not Enough — And What to Do Instead

Many websites offer free psychometric tests for career guidance in India — but most have a critical limitation: they give you a raw result (a Holland Code, an MBTI type, or a career list) without telling you what to do with it in the context of Indian education and career paths. An MBTI result that says “INTJ” does not tell a Class 10 student whether to choose PCM or PCB, or whether IIT is a realistic goal for them.

What is a psychometric test for career guidance?
A psychometric test for career guidance is a scientifically designed assessment that measures your cognitive abilities (aptitude), personality traits, interests, and values to identify which careers you are most naturally suited for. Unlike school exams that test knowledge, psychometric tests reveal your inherent strengths — the kind of thinking you do best and the work environments where you will perform and feel fulfilled. In career counselling, psychometric tests are used to make stream and career recommendations more objective — moving beyond "what your parents want" or "what your friends are doing."
What is the difference between a psychometric test and a career aptitude test?
A career aptitude test specifically measures your cognitive abilities — numerical, verbal, logical, and spatial reasoning — to identify which career fields you are likely to excel in. A psychometric test is a broader term that includes aptitude tests as well as personality assessments, interest inventories, and values assessments. In practice, when students search for "career aptitude test free online India," they are looking for the same thing — a science-backed assessment that tells them which careers match their strengths. Which is the best psychometric test for career guidance in India for students?
The most widely used and scientifically validated psychometric tools for students in India are: (1) Holland Code / RIASEC Test — maps interests to career clusters. (2) MBTI or Big Five Personality Test — identifies personality type and best-fit work environments. (3) Differential Aptitude Test (DAT) — measures specific cognitive abilities. (4) Saville Assessment — used by many Indian career counselling firms. Can a psychometric test tell me which stream to choose after Class 10?
Yes — psychometric tests are particularly useful for stream selection after Class 10. An aptitude test reveals whether your numerical reasoning (strong signal for PCM), verbal reasoning (signal for Arts/Law), or biological reasoning is strongest. An interest inventory reveals whether you are drawn to investigative, artistic, social, or enterprising work — each pointing to different stream-career combinations. However, a test result should not be the only input. A career counsellor combines test results with your Class 9/10 marks, interests, and long-term goals for a complete recommendation.
How accurate are psychometric tests for career guidance?
Psychometric tests are tools for insight, not absolute predictors. Well-validated tests like Holland's RIASEC, Big Five, and Differential Aptitude Tests have strong research backing and are used by career counsellors worldwide. However, no test perfectly predicts career success or happiness — it captures your current profile, not your potential. The most effective approach is to use psychometric results as one input among several — combined with performance history, genuine interest exploration, and expert counsellor guidance — rather than as a definitive "this is your career" verdict.
